
He was a loving husband, father, and grandfather. He was born August 21, 1933, in Wheatland, Iowa to Allen Emmons and Bess Emmons (Hoover). Dean graduated from Palmer School of Chiropractic. Dean was a marketing manager for Pepsi Cola of Lincoln for 38 years. Dean served in the United States Coast Guard for 4 years. Dean enjoyed watching sports, especially Nebraska Football, Volleyball and basketball. Dean always enjoyed spending time with his family. He loved to joke around with everyone.
Dean is preceded in death by his wife of 67 years, Judy Emmons, who he missed terribly. His brothers Gordon Emmons and Ellis Emmons and sisters Joyce Zate (Emmons) and Avis Kimball (Emmons). He is survived by his daughter Teri Branstetter; son in law Sam Branstetter Jr.; grandson, Zach (Lindsey) Branstetter; two great grandchildren; Colton and Cade Branstetter, all of Lincoln, Ne. and his baby sister; Diane Emmons of Lakeland, Florida.
